1. over purchasing at Brasswind and Brook Mays
2. declining market since 9-11
3. people do not want or feel secure enough in their jobs right now to spend $2600 to $10000 on a tuba
4. people are keeping money in the bank in case they are downsized or laid off permanently, still lay offs going on and they read and hear about it
5. Brook Mays does not have a tuba person working for them at all that knows what they are doing so they have alot of inventory they have to get rid of
6. the war between Brook Mays and Brasswind has tubas selling at cost or slightly higher
7. the music stores had master orders in the system ahead of time before 9-11 happened and was hoping things would pick up. most stores to get good pricing have yearly master orders in the system with mfg's to secure better pricing
8. Brook Mays is not selling these tubas anymore and is just clearing them out
9. the FS101 which is a Miraphone copy but 2 inches taller and 16 1/2 inch bell is selling below cost and is a good tuba for that price of $2524. This is a very good buy for this price. Schmidts are made by VMI and is BM's personal label.

The Brook Mays site listed below has really good deals. Schools should even jump on these prices. The problem with BM is that you need to make sure someone actually looks to see if there is something there to buy. Their inventory tends to not be accurate.
